Bolivar, Mo. - The SBU Volleyball team was back in action today as they hosted the #24 team in the country, Quincy University. The Bearcats would put up a great fight, forcing a fifth set but would unfortunately come up short as the Hawks would win 3-2 making the Bearcats 12-11 (2-6 GLVC) on the season.
The Bearcats would start off slow as the Hawks would capitalize and run away with the first set. In the second set, the Bearcats finally found their rhythm as they would come back from being down 11-16 to finish the set 25-21. The Bearcats would go down in the third set but would make up for it in the fourth set as they would go point for point with the Hawks before winning the set 26-24. The fifth set would start off similar to the fourth set but the Bearcats would not be able to maintain their rhythm as the Hawks would pull away, winning the game 3-2.
Sophomore Ella Rademaker would lead the Bearcats with 20 kills followed by senior Loran Pritchett who would have 10 kills herself. Freshman Rory Stanley would also contribute to the Bearcats attack as she would have 9 kills while junior Deryan Simpson would set a career-high with 8 kills against the Hawks.
